Chateau of Gizeux

The Château de Gizeux was home to the Du Bellay family for 350 years. Today, it is the biggest furnished residence in the Touraine-Anjou region.
Visitors can see the interiors and exteriors of this Loire château with its two galleries of wall paintings from the early and late 17th century, the reception rooms, dining room, kitchen, cellar and chapel.
A wide range of activities are on offer for children during the school holidays, including themed workshops, costumed visits and treasure hunts.
At 9 pm on Tuesdays in summer, the château's residents don costumes and welcome visitors for a candlelit visit.
